smart-socket基于Java AIO實(shí)現(xiàn)的異步通信框架
smart-socket是一款國產(chǎn)開源的Java AIO框架,追求代碼量、性能、穩(wěn)定性、接口設(shè)計(jì)各方面都達(dá)到極致。如果smart-socket對您有一絲幫助,請Star一下我們的項(xiàng)目并持續(xù)關(guān)注;如果您對smart-socket并不滿意,那請多一些耐心,smart-socket一直在努力變得更好。
版本說明
| 系列 | 最新版 | 文檔 | 說明 |
|---|---|---|---|
| 1.3 | 1.3.25 | 暫停維護(hù) | 企業(yè)級,已穩(wěn)定運(yùn)行在眾多企業(yè)的生產(chǎn)環(huán)境上 |
| 1.4 | 1.4.5 | 《smart-socket技術(shù)小冊》 | 暫無 |
特色:
- 代碼量極少,可讀性強(qiáng)。核心代碼僅1千行左右。
- 學(xué)習(xí)門檻低,二次開發(fā)只需實(shí)現(xiàn)兩個(gè)接口。
- 資源利用率高,性能爆表,充分壓榨CPU、帶寬。
- 提供豐富的插件式服務(wù),包括:心跳插件、斷鏈重連插件、服務(wù)監(jiān)控插件、黑名單插件、內(nèi)存池監(jiān)測插件。
哪些項(xiàng)目在用smart-socket?
- smart-http 國內(nèi)首款基于smart-socket實(shí)現(xiàn)的Http服務(wù)器
- irtu-gps 基于iRTU項(xiàng)目,實(shí)現(xiàn)GPS數(shù)據(jù)的接收和展示
社區(qū)互助
如果您在使用的過程中碰到問題,可以通過下面幾個(gè)途徑尋求幫助,同時(shí)我們也鼓勵(lì)資深用戶給新人提供幫助。
- 加入QQ群:830015805
- Email:[email protected]
- 開源問答
參與貢獻(xiàn)
我們非常歡迎您的貢獻(xiàn),您可以通過以下方式和我們一起共建 :
- 在您的公司或個(gè)人項(xiàng)目中使用 smart-socket。
- 通過 Issue 報(bào)告 bug 或進(jìn)行咨詢。
- 提交 Pull Request 改進(jìn) smart-socket 的代碼。
- 在開源中國發(fā)表smart-socket相關(guān)的技術(shù)性文章。
評論
圖片
表情
